How does a decanter centrifuge work?
The typical decanter centrifuge consists of several key components:
Cylindrical Bowl: The main rotating vessel where separation occurs
Screw Conveyor (Scroll): A helical screw that rotates slightly faster or slower than the bowl to transport separated solids
Feed Zone: Where the mixture enters the centrifuge
Discharge Ports: Separate outlets for liquid and solid fractions
Drive System: Motors and gearboxes that power the rotation
Decanter centrifuge advanced operation capabilities
Clarification
Clarification removes suspended solids from a liquid of lower density across a particle size range from 1 to 10,000 microns. By increasing centrifugal force, even submicron particles can be separated, making this process ideal for high-purity applications in chemicals, mining, and waste management.
Classifying
Through controlled reduction of residence time, the decanter achieves sharp separation cuts for particle-size classification down to the submicron range. This capability is essential for processes requiring precise particle distribution and custom engineering solutions.
Liquid/liquid separation
The efficiently separates immiscible liquid phases of different densities, with or without solids present. This is critical for oil recovery and industrial wastewater treatment, where mechanical dewatering and centrifugal separation reduce reprocessing and disposal costs.
Thickening
Fine solids separated from the liquid can be thickened in a hindered settling mode, utilizing the cylindrical section of the bowl for maximum compression. This improves solids handling and reduces downstream load, contributing to operational efficiency.
Compression and dewatering
Compactive dewatering combines drainage and compression to achieve a higher degree of dryness, even with compressible solids. The degree of dewatering depends on solids characteristics, machine settings, and required dryness levels. Optimized conveyor and cone geometry, along with differential speed control, ensure stable discharge of pasty or shear-sensitive solids—key for waste management and cost reduction.
Counter-current washing
Integrated washing systems allow efficient, cost-effective removal of contaminants by separate discharge of wash liquor over multiple sections. This reduces chemical and water consumption, aligning with sustainability and process optimization goals.
Mixing and re-suspension
Special discharge geometries enable solids to be mixed with liquid directly at the outlet, eliminating the need for additional mixing vessels. This feature simplifies plant design and enhances operational efficiency.

Decanter centrifuge specifications
| Model |
Drum diameter mm |
Length mm |
Maximum speed rpm |
Highest separation factor g |
Mixture capacity m³/h |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| LW250-900 | 250 | 900 | 5000 | 3500 | 0.5-3 |
| LW350-1500 | 350 | 1500 | 3800 | 2850 | 1-5 |
| LW400-1200 | 400 | 1200 | 3400 | 2581 | 1-8 |
| LW400-1600 | 400 | 1600 | 3400 | 2581 | 2-10 |
| LW400-1800 | 400 | 1800 | 3400 | 2581 | 2-12 |
| LW450-1800 | 450 | 1800 | 3200 | 2572 | 5-20 |
| LW450-2000 | 450 | 2000 | 3200 | 2572 | 5-25 |
| LW530-2280 | 530 | 2280 | 2800 | 2350 | 10-50 |
| LW600-2400 | 600 | 2400 | 2600 | 2265 | 15-65 |
| LW650-2600 | 650 | 2600 | 2400 | 2100 | 20-80 |
| LW720-2500 | 720 | 2500 | 2200 | 1950 | 25-90 |
| LW800-2560 | 800 | 2560 | 2000 | 1800 | 30-100 |
| LW800-3200 | 800 | 3200 | 2000 | 1800 | 30-110 |
| LW900-3200 | 800 | 3200 | 1800 | 1650 | 30-150 |
Why choose the DAGYEE decanter centrifuge?/Decanter centrifuge advantages
1. Reduces volume, saving money on storage and transportation
2. Eliminates free liquids before landfill disposal
3. Reduces fuel requirements if the residuals are to be incinerated or heat dried
4. Eliminates ponding and runoff
5. Optimizes air drying and many stabilization processes
